For individuals with diabetes, managing blood sugar levels is a daily concern. Consuming high-carb foods can cause blood sugar spikes, making it crucial to adopt a balanced diet. Low-carb recipes, as featured in these books, focus on whole, nutrient-dense foods, fruits, vegetables, lean proteins, and healthy fats. By following these recipes, individuals with diabetes can reduce their carb intake, promote weight loss, and improve their overall health.Top Low Carb Recipe Books for Diabetes
